@India in 2060 remains a federal parliamentary democracy whose crisis architecture is now part of everyday governance. Prime Minister Asha Verma (61)—a coalition tactician known for calm austerity and hard red lines on sovereignty—coordinates national response through a cabinet-level gate secretariat that binds rail, ports, energy, and interior to a single surge timetable. Population holds at ~880 million after coastal losses and staged evacuations to interior belts. @India's influence is High: it is a rules-writer for convoy management across the @Indian Ocean, a premium exporter of @KHATIM field crews, and a stubborn defender of registry autonomy and relic policy inside the @CDSA.
Three pivots defined the rebuild:
Rail Corridors → Armored Lifelines. Passenger and freight arteries were doubled into shielded convoy spines with decon arches, container berms, and switchyards that reconfigure in minutes from commerce to evacuation.
Coastal Cities → Storm-Wall Harbors. Sea gates, surge basins, and breakwater pylons let Mumbai, Chennai, Kochi, Visakhapatnam, and Kolkata ride out dual hazards—monsoon and gate—without catastrophic leakage inland.
The Shakti Grid. A national lattice of @KHATIM Arrays sutures Gate Belts along the Indo-Gangetic Plain, stabilizing seams rather than “closing” them, then holding them under watch for months.
The guiding ethic is procedural resilience: drills, timetables, and redundancies instead of spectacle.

@India's signature achievement is the Shakti Grid—a continental mesh of @KHATIM Arrays:
Peripheral Posts seeded along canals, bunds, and rail verges;
Keystone Nodes sunk into bedrock beneath levees, ghats, and bridges;
Seal Keys with “rāga sets,” frequency profiles tuned to alluvium, basalt, laterite, and salt marsh.
Doctrine mirrors the Pacific’s blunt realism: Hunt–Suture–Watch—lure to belts, fire the array to force dormancy, then hold months of pickets (watchtowers, thermal masts, drone kalpataru stacks) until the seam’s noise floor returns to normal. Every district owns its grid ledger—a public board of array status, picket rosters, and surge clocks.
